Our reasons for concerning ourselves with humanity’s survival in the future are rooted in our present-day love of humanity and our existing attachments to all of the many things we now value that consist in or depend on forms of human activity. And it is because we care about humanity’s survival in the future that the prospect of its extinction would compromise our capacity to find value in our activities here and now.
Why Worry About Future Generations? (Uehiro Series in Practical Ethics)
